The station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a smooth and convenient travel experience. The ticket office operates from Monday to Friday between 07:30 and 10:00, complemented by available ticket machines allowing for easy pickup of tickets purchased online. For those with accessibility needs, the station boasts step-free access throughout, with lifts from the ticket hall to both platforms, making it easier for everyone to travel.
You'll also find seating areas under canopies on both platforms, ideal for those looking to relax while waiting for their train. Although there are no toilets or baby changing facilities on site, rest assured that the presence of CCTV enhances security throughout the station. For refreshment needs, the coffee kiosk on Platform 2 serves up delightful brews, with additional high street shops and a flower stall adding to the station's charm.

The station does not feature a ticket office, but don't fret! There are ticket machines available for purchasing and collecting pre-booked tickets, including those bought online. Accessibility is a focus here, with accessible machines and induction loops provided, although it's worth noting that there are no smartcard validators at the station. For personalized assistance, the helpline at 08002006060 is available when station staff are absent.
Dalston (Cumbria) may not have the hustle and bustle of larger stations, but it ensures comfort with a seating area for waiting passengers. However, it lacks some conveniences like toilets, baby changing facilities, and refreshments, so it's wise to prepare in advance. Rest reassured, public Wi-Fi access is available through the BT Wi-Fi network, so you can stay connected while you wait.
While Dalston Station lacks its own parking lot, it's well connected with other modes of transport. Replacement bus services can be accessed at the junction of Station Road and Station Approach during rail maintenance. Although there isn’t an in-house taxi service, you can call ahead or use services like Cab4you to hail a taxi when you step off the train. Remember to use the Busline at 0871 200 2233 for information on local buses.
